Has Housing Topped Out for the Cycle?
by Martin Pring,
President, Pring Research
Residential housing is not important for its size relative to GDP, which, according to Copilot, is about 3-5%. Rather, due to its interest rate sensitivity, housing is significant because it is the first sector of the economy to turn at the end of a recession, and the first to turn...
